Different businesses need different hardware. A convenience shop near a busy road has different needs than an accounting office tucked inside a small center.
Here are common options used in commercial lock installation.
| Lock type | Common use |
|---|---|
| Commercial deadbolt | Back doors, offices, service entries |
| Lever handle lock | Interior offices, staff doors, suite entries |
| Mortise lock | Older storefronts and heavy use entry doors |
| Cylindrical lock | Standard office and light commercial doors |
| Storefront lock hardware | Aluminum and glass front doors |
| Double cylinder lock | Select doors where key access is needed on both sides |
| Classroom function lock | Rooms where outside entry is controlled |
| Storeroom function lock | Supply rooms and restricted access areas |
The right lock depends on.
A small office in Alief may need simple, sturdy lever locks with a master key plan. A retail storefront may need a narrow stile cylinder setup and a secure back deadbolt. A salon may want the front entry handled one way and the supply room another way.
Commercial lock installation in Alief should be straightforward. The exact steps depend on the door and hardware, but the process usually looks like this.
The lock, door, frame, strike area, and alignment are checked first.
That matters because a new lock on a poorly aligned door can still give you trouble.
The hardware is matched to the door and how the business uses it each day.
A side office is different from a rear delivery entrance.
If needed, existing hardware is removed and the door is prepped for the new lock. Some doors line up easily. Others need adjustment.
The lock is installed, secured, and tested from both sides. Latch action, bolt throw, key fit, and strike alignment all matter.
If the property has more than one door, the key setup is organized in a practical way.

A few things can change how long commercial lock installation takes and how much work is involved.
Door condition
If the door is warped, sagging, or misaligned, the lock may need extra adjustment to work properly.
Frame and strike condition
A weak or damaged strike area can affect how the lock latches and secures.
Existing hardware type
Some doors have standard prep. Others have older mortise hardware, patchwork drilling, or non matching parts.
Door material
Wood, metal, and aluminum storefront doors each have different installation needs.
Number of doors
A single office door is one thing. A suite with front, back, interior office, and storage room doors takes more coordination.
Key planning
If multiple locks need to work with a simple key setup, that takes a bit more organization.
Traffic and access around the property
Busy storefronts near roads like Bellaire Blvd or Highway 6 may need work timed around customer flow, deliveries, or tenant access.
Texas weather can play a part too. Heat, moisture, and frequent use can affect door movement and how older hardware behaves. That does not mean the job cannot be done. It just means the real condition of the door matters.
Commercial properties in Alief often share a few familiar patterns.
Older strip center hardware
Locks may have been changed piece by piece over the years. You end up with mixed brands, mixed keys, and awkward fit.
High traffic front doors
Busy businesses wear out lock cylinders and latches faster. Frequent opening and closing can loosen hardware over time.
Back door wear
Service entrances often take a beating from deliveries, employee use, and exposure to weather.
Tenant turnover
Properties with changing occupants often have lock systems that are not organized anymore.
Humidity and door movement
Doors may swell, shift slightly, or stop lining up cleanly.
Security gaps inside the building
Supply closets, side offices, and private rooms may have no real access control, or locks that are too basic for the use.
